Job Summary

The University of California, Davis is seeking a highly skilled Patient Navigator Non-Clinical Specialist to join our team at the Trauma Recovery Center. As a key member of our multidisciplinary team, you will play a critical role in providing comprehensive services to victims of crime ages 0-30 years old.

Key Responsibilities
  • Assess community and resource support systems for participants in the Trauma Recovery Center and their families.
  • Formulate patient-centered care plans and assist patients and their families with navigation of health system and community resources.
  • Arrange and monitor the provision of social services and mental health services for Trauma Recovery Center patients.
Requirements
  • Bachelor's degree in a related field and/or equivalent experience/training.
  • Experience working on a multidisciplinary team supporting mental health therapists.
  • Experience working with youth and young adults affected by violence or involved with the Justice System.
  • Knowledge of intervention techniques and trauma-informed practices.
  • Ability to work independently and as part of a team.
  • Demonstrated ability to work effectively with diverse populations.
Preferred Qualifications
  • Completion of Violence Prevention Professional Certification within 3 months of hire.
  • Completion of CITI Basis course for Social and Behavioral Researchers and Staff within 3 months of hire.
  • Completion of Mental Health First Aid training within 3 months of hire.
  • Experience working with Hospital-Based Violence Intervention Program (HVIP).
  • Experience in healthcare or hospital settings.
  • Applicants with lived experience in overcoming violence and violence-related injuries are encouraged to apply.
